In the realm of electrical engineering, accurate measurement is crucial for ensuring the efficiency and safety of power systems. One essential instrument used for this purpose is the balanced phase meter, which plays a vital role in monitoring and analyzing three-phase electrical systems. A balanced phase meter is designed to measure the voltage and current in each of the three phases, allowing engineers to determine whether the system is operating within its intended parameters. This device is particularly important in industrial settings where large machinery relies on three-phase power for optimal performance.The primary function of a balanced phase meter is to assess the balance of power across the three phases. In an ideal scenario, the load should be evenly distributed among all three phases to ensure that the system operates efficiently. However, imbalances can occur due to various factors such as unequal loading, equipment malfunction, or fluctuations in demand. When these imbalances arise, they can lead to overheating, increased losses, and even damage to equipment. Therefore, utilizing a balanced phase meter allows engineers to detect these issues early and take corrective actions to maintain system integrity.Another significant benefit of the balanced phase meter is its ability to provide real-time data. By continuously monitoring the voltage and current in each phase, this device enables operators to make informed decisions regarding load management and system adjustments. For example, if the balanced phase meter indicates that one phase is significantly overloaded, operators can redistribute the load across the other phases to restore balance. This proactive approach not only enhances the reliability of the power system but also extends the lifespan of the equipment involved.Moreover, the use of a balanced phase meter aligns with modern trends in energy efficiency and sustainability. As industries strive to reduce their carbon footprint and minimize waste, optimizing power consumption becomes paramount. By employing a balanced phase meter, organizations can identify areas where energy is being wasted due to imbalances and implement strategies to improve overall efficiency. This not only leads to cost savings but also contributes to a more sustainable future.In conclusion, the balanced phase meter is an indispensable tool in the field of electrical engineering. Its ability to measure and analyze the balance of power in three-phase systems makes it essential for maintaining efficiency, safety, and sustainability in industrial applications. As technology continues to evolve, the importance of accurate measurement tools like the balanced phase meter will only increase, paving the way for smarter and more efficient energy management solutions.
